I grew up in the church and had the idea that if you were going to do anything for God, you probably had to be a pastor or a missionary. I knew they weren't the only jobs you could do, but it seemed like they were the ones I was supposed to do. And I had people tell me that I would be a pastor, and by all accounts I was on track to be one. But then, it just never happened. I think I could have forced it to happen, but it just never felt like the right position for me. Though I often wonder what life would have been like had it gone that route. 
So I was interested to speak to my friend Tony Alany who was a pastor and then stepped down from that position after many years in ministry. His story was interesting to me because he didn't leave over a falling out with people or because of a moral failure, but he actually felt called by God to step away in much of the same way he felt called to step into it. We discuss his heart and story in this episode. 
I would hope you come away with the idea that God's plans for us may take us to and from places we didn't expect, but he is good and he knows what he's doing. We can "work for God" no matter if we're inside of a church building or not.
